Familiarize Your Child With the Dental Office
Begin by taking your child to the dental office before their very first browse through, so they can end up being acquainted with the surroundings and really feel more secure. This step is critical in assisting to lower any kind of stress and anxiety or fear your youngster may have about mosting likely to the dental practitioner.
Here are a few ways to familiarize your youngster with the dental workplace:
- ** Schedule a quick trip **: Call the dental workplace and ask if you can bring your child for a short excursion. This will enable them to see the waiting area, therapy rooms, and meet the friendly staff.
- ** Role-play in your home **: Act to be the dental expert and have your child being in a chair while you analyze their teeth. This will help them comprehend what to expect throughout their actual visit.
- ** Read books or view videos **: Try to find children's publications or videos that describe what occurs at the dental professional. This can help your kid really feel more comfortable and prepared.
Furnish Your Youngster With Healthy And Balanced Dental Practices
Creating healthy dental practices is important for your kid's dental health and total well-being. By educating your child good dental practices from an early age, you can aid protect against dental cavity, gum disease, and other dental health and wellness problems.
Beginning by educating them the importance of brushing their teeth two times a day, using a soft-bristled tooth brush and fluoride toothpaste. Show them the correct cleaning strategy, making certain they clean all surface areas of their teeth and periodontals.
Urge them to floss everyday to remove plaque and food bits from in between their teeth.
Limit their intake of sugary snacks and drinks, as these can contribute to dental caries.
Finally, routine routine dental exams for your child to preserve their dental wellness and resolve any type of worries beforehand.
